Definition and Purpose of the Accession Form

The Accession Form for the Breathitt Veterinary Center at Murray State University is a document used by veterinary professionals to submit samples for diagnostic testing. It serves as a critical tool in facilitating the collection and organization of essential data about an animal's health status. The form is designed to gather comprehensive information about the animal, including owner details, test purposes, clinical history, and any previous treatments. This structured approach ensures that the diagnostic process is thorough and accurate, contributing to effective veterinary care.

Detailed Breakdown of Information Sections

  • Owner Information: This section collects details about the owner, including their name, address, and contact information. Accurate owner data is crucial for communication regarding test results and follow-up treatments.
  • Animal Information: Here, veterinarians provide specific details about the animal, such as species, breed, age, sex, and identification markers. This information helps pinpoint specific diagnostics relevant to the animal's profile.
  • Clinical History and Previous Treatments: Recording the animal's medical history and any previous treatments gives context to the current health concerns, assisting in identifying potential underlying issues or recurring conditions.
  • Diagnostic Tests and Procedures: This part of the form lists the diagnostic tests requested, allowing the veterinary center to prepare the necessary resources and procedures for accurate testing.

Step-by-Step Guide to Completing the Form

Completing the Accession Form accurately is crucial for effective diagnostics. Follow these steps to ensure all necessary information is captured:

  1. Gather Owner and Animal Information: Collect detailed information about the owner and the animal. This includes personal contact details, animal characteristics, and identification data.
  2. Document Clinical History: Provide a thorough account of the animal's clinical history, detailing any previous illnesses, treatments, or surgeries that could impact current diagnostics.
  3. Select Appropriate Diagnostic Tests: Review the list of available diagnostic tests on the form and select those pertinent to the animal's symptoms or suspected conditions.
  4. Verify Information for Accuracy: Double-check all entered data to avoid errors that could lead to diagnostic delays or inaccuracies.
  5. Submit the Form and Samples: Once the form is completed, ensure that all necessary samples accompany it and submit them according to the center's specified procedures.

Considerations for Accurate Completion

  • Make sure all fields are filled to avoid missing critical information that could affect the diagnostic process.
  • Use precise measurements and descriptions, particularly in the sections requiring medical history and symptoms.
  • Check with the Breathitt Veterinary Center for any specific instructions or updates to the form before submission.
